We have been donating to Project Chef since 2010, and are so happy to be a part of the amazing work that goes on within that organization. Project Chef is a not-for-profit society, established in 2010.

Their mission: β€œTo teach children the knowledge and skills necessary to make healthy food choices and enable them to make wholesome, nutritious meals for themselves so that they may lead healthy lives.”

They have taught over 14,000 children about healthy food choices and how to prepare the food for themselves.  The program has visited over 630 Vancouver elementary classrooms and involved over 850 teachers, 7,000 parent and community volunteers.

During the Project Chef program, classrooms and communities are transformed into kitchens, and students explore the joy of food and cooking, from preparation to clean-up, learning valuable life skills along the way.
